Spirited DaSilva stuns Khalil in Bounty Farm Handicap Squash

0

Budding star Louis DaSilva upstaged the usually prolific Ashley Khalil when the Bounty Farm Handicap Squash tournament continued Thursday evening at the Georgetown Club.

The young talent had the advantage of a handicap of 10 as compared to Khalil’s -7, and what on face value seemed a walk in the park for Khalil, turned out to be the biggest upset of the night, as she lost 0-2.

DaSilva rallied hard and took the first set 15-3 and then showed great resolve to withstand the pressure to win 15-13.

An ecstatic DaSilva noted how happy he was to topple the calibre of Khalil and says he is inspired to go on and win the title.

Robin Lowe (left) and Lloyd Fung-A-Fat had an exciting match

Another shocker occurred when Caribbean Under-15 champion Kirsten Gomes went down to Brian Gomes (9) 15-13 and 15-9, while the aged legs of Lloyd Fung-A-Fat and Robin Lowe produced an exciting duel with Fung-A-Fat winning 15-7 and 15-11.

In other results, Rayad Boyce (5) had to call on all his reserves to overcome Tiana Gomes (13) 15-13, 5-15, 15-14 and in a battle between the two Fernandes siblings, Grant (10) beat Beau (7) 15-7, 15-14.

Lajuan Munroe (2) again had another match go down to the wire as he defeated Nathan Rahaman (5) 15-9, 12-15, 15-14 and in the last of the quarter-final matches Dhiren Persaud (3) beat Kassie Walcott (13) 15-12, 15-12.

The competition will wrap up on Sunday and action starts at 11:00h.
